Synthesis of Benzopyran Atropisomers via Electrophilic Halogenation
We report a halogenation‐based method for the synthesis of axially chiral benzopyrans, tolerating diverse substituents and halogens (Br, Cl, and I). A double bromination gives bisbenzopyrans with two stereogenic axes. Preliminary enantioselective conditions yield benzopyran atropisomer with up to 56% ee.

Polysilane‐Supported Nickel as an Efficient Catalyst for the Hydrogenation of Aromatic Compounds†
A Ni/Si catalyst obtained from the reaction of poly(monohydro)silane with Ni(cod)2 serves as an effective heterogeneous catalyst for the hydrogenation of arenes under reaction conditions that are significantly milder than those required for conventional nickel‐based catalysts such as Raney nickel.

TOXICITY AND LC50 DETERMINATION OF PHENOL AND 1-NAPHTOL IN CASPIAN KUTUM AND BREAM FINGERLINGS
In this investigation acute toxicity of phenol and 1-naphthol were determined based on OECD guideline in the laboratory. Experimental fishes were Caspian kutum (Rutilus frisii kutum) and bream (Abramis brama orientalis).
